Leaving your pet in the car on a hot day? Not a very wise move to start with, but if you have to then you can get this handy little Hotdog Temperature monitor to keep them safe. If it goes over a preset temperature in the car the unit will open two windows, flash the lights and honk the horn. You can even have it send pager messages. So which will happen first, you forgetting to turn it off and it starts blaring your horn in the middle of the day or you leave the pet in the car without turning it on?
